Is Spotify Premium worth it?

Spotify Premium is worth it for many regular listeners, but not for everyone. The real question is whether the convenience upgrade matters enough in daily life. If ads, limited playback control, and no downloads keep getting in your way, Premium usually earns its cost. If you listen casually and mostly accept the limits of Free, it may not.

Worth it for frequent listeners

If Spotify is part of your commute, workouts, travel, or background listening every day, Premium usually feels more valuable because downloads and fewer interruptions save time and frustration.

Less compelling for casual use

If you only open Spotify occasionally and the ads do not bother you much, Free can still be perfectly serviceable.

Family and Duo can change the math

For households or couples, the shared plans can make Premium feel much more reasonable on a per-person basis than paying for separate individual accounts.
